Camp Aya-po in Somers, CT has a long proud history with the YWCA. This year the YMCA is honored to be operating the camp. We welcome back former staff and campers as we continue the favorite traditions and add new fun to this very special camp.

LIT Leaders in Training program

Age 14 – 15 years old

You can be a big hero to a little child! The LIT program is designed for 14 and 15 year olds interested in having fun while learning the skills to become a successful leader and possibly counselor. Leaders will spend a portion of each day as a group teambuilding, learning how to work with children, and sharing ideas led by a staff advisor. The remainder of the day will be spent by assisting a specifi c counselor with a group of campers. Leaders will also have the opportunity to participate in free swim and other special events. Leaders become an integral part of our staff and are expected to demonstrate the YMCA core values of caring, honesty, respect and responsibility. Successful Leaders enjoy the admiration of our campers and the respect of our staff.
